The series "Six Uncertain Stories" to be on air

Iran Theater- In collaboration with the General Directorate of Radio Performing Arts Center and Pars Architecture and Art University , the series "Six Uncertain Stories" written by the best students of radio playwriting Contest will be broadcast on Namayesh and Tehran radio networks.
Farhad Amini, the editor of the series "Six Undecided Stories", said: "This series is the story of a writer and university professor who finds six plays by his students in the library someday near Nowruz, These are plays that are always on the desk and his library without using, and he will narrate one of these plays to us in each episode.
Amini continued: The playwrights are all students of Pars University in the field of dramatic literature. The idea of a serious relationship between students and the professional environment has always existed in the field of art, But in this regard, in meetings attended by Professor Mahmoud Golabchi, the founder of Pars University, Dr. Mohsen Sohani, director of the General Department of Performing Arts and Radio, and Dr. Amin Rahbar, the show was formed. The result of collaboration between Pars University and the General Directorate of Radio Performing Arts is it.
"Six Uncertain Stories"is written by Shiva Judaki, Zainab Naderi, Nasim Loghmani, Liana Bourbour, Mehdi Bostani and Mehdi Kahani, and Produced by Mahdieh Taghizadeh, directed by Nazanin Mahimani, effected by Mohammad Reza Ghobadifar, Mohammad Reza Mohtashami as sound
